v3.8.1 — Renamed setting. As part of the Bramblework file-descriptor leak investigation, FD_TRACE_KEY is now FDWATCH_UPLOAD_TOKEN to match the new fdwatch agent. Old name is ignored as of this release; support should tell customers to update their env files. The renamed variable holds the agent's upload secret and should be placed on the next line.

secret setting of kagep-kajep: ARCHIVE_KEY3=481

Runbook fragment: account recovery during the Skylark SDK parity push. Both the Tidewell mobile SDK and the desktop SDK now share the recovery flow, but the desktop build still lags one release behind on token refresh. Until parity ships, recovered accounts created via desktop must be re-verified through the mobile path. Track open gaps in the parity matrix before each weekly sync and flag any flow that diverges. To execute a manual recovery against the staging identity service, authenticate with the passphrase below.

strongbox words: druath-quenael

PickPath Optimizer — stalled batch recovery. If pick-list generation for the Norwick warehouse stalls past ten minutes, drain the solver queue, restart the optimizer pod, and replay the last batch ID from the journal. Do not change solver weights during an incident. After restart, confirm the service loaded the expected configuration, shown below.

settings of fafop-tahag:
KASIX_PIN=5612
KASIX_TENANT=druion
KASIX_METRICS_HOST=metrics.kasix.xolmario.example
KASIX_SEAL=seal_f4775523
KASIX_STANDBY_TEAM=casok